wheel nut size

does anyone know front hub nut size or the socket size, so that i can buy the right size?

Re: wheel nut size

32mm you need a deep socket a breaker bar and a torque wrench that goes to very tight iirc 220 pounds

Re: wheel nut size

Originally Posted by dave
32mm you need a deep socket a breaker bar and a torque wrench that goes to very tight iirc 220 pounds
Front 240Nm/177lbf ft except Diesel 280Nm/207lbf ft
Rear 280Nm/207lbf ft
